Snap, Crackle, and Pop With Professional Photos

Okay, let’s get real for a sec. We’ve all been guilty of snapping a quick pic with our phones, slapping a filter on it, and calling it a day. But when it comes to showcasing your listings, that dog just won’t hunt.
You need photos that are going to make potential buyers stop mid-scroll and say, “Whoa, tell me more!” And that, my friend, is where professional real estate photos come into play.
Imagine this: vibrant, crisp images that capture every nook and cranny of a property in the best light possible. We’re talking magazine-worthy shots that make even the most mundane spaces look like they’re straight out of a home decor catalog. This isn’t about deceiving your audience; it’s about presenting your listing in the most appealing way possible. Because let’s face it, a picture is worth a thousand words, but a stellar picture? That’s worth a second look—and possibly a call from an interested buyer.
But here’s the kicker: professional photography isn’t just about pretty pictures. It’s about storytelling. Each photo should invite potential buyers on a visual journey, making them feel as if they’re walking through the property themselves. It should highlight unique features, emphasize spaciousness, and showcase the property’s true potential.
So, grab your phone, hit delete on those dimly lit, amateur shots, and invest in a pro who knows how to make your listings pop. It’s a game-changer, trust me. Your listings will thank you, and your clients will too when they see how quickly their property catches the eye of eager buyers.

The Magic of Floor Plans

Let’s talk about the unsung hero of the real estate listing: the floor plan.
This little gem is like the blueprint for a buyer’s dream, allowing them to map out their future life room by room. It’s like giving them a treasure map, where X marks the spot of their future family dinners, movie marathons, and pillow forts. Floor plans do more than just show where walls and doors are; they ignite the imagination, helping potential buyers to envision how their grandma’s antique dining table will look in the space or if their yoga mat will fit in that sun-drenched corner.
Think of a floor plan as the skeleton of a home, laying bare the bones of the place, allowing buyers to drape their hopes, dreams, and yes, even their oversized sectional sofas, over its framework. It’s a way to say, “See? Your life could fit here perfectly,” without having to utter a single word.
But here’s the twist: not all floor plans are created equal. A well-drafted, easy-to-understand floor plan can make the difference between a buyer feeling ‘meh’ and them picking up the phone to schedule a viewing. So, don’t just throw any old diagram up; ensure it’s clear, detailed, and, dare I say, pretty enough to hang on a fridge. Because when you get down to it, a good floor plan doesn’t just show a space. It sells a vision.
Bringing It to Life with Video Tours

Strap on your director’s cap because it’s time to dive into the world of video tours.
Imagine giving your potential buyers a virtual key to wander through their future abode from the comfort of their couch. Pretty cool, right? Video tours are like your very own HGTV special, minus the dramatic renovation reveals. But here’s the twist – you’re the star, guiding viewers through each space with the enthusiasm of a kid in a candy store.
Think of it as storytelling on the move. Highlight the flow from the cozy living room into the heart of the home, the kitchen, where stories and recipes are shared. Don’t just walk through; narrate the journey. Mention that perfect spot by the window for a morning coffee or the backyard that’s just waiting for summer barbecues. It’s about painting a picture with movement and words, making the viewer feel right at home before they’ve even stepped through the door.
And here’s the kicker: you don’t need to be Spielberg to make an impact. With a decent camera and a bit of editing magic, you can create a viewing experience that might just be the nudge your buyer needs. So, hit record and let your listings shine in their cinematic debut. Who knows? You might just have a blockbuster listing on your hands.
